Well I just found out that was pregnant  yesterday. i kno that i had intercourse on the 16th of November and the 23rd. For now my due date is August 8th. The problem is that i cheated on one of those days. Can i figure who the father is without a test???

Problem is sperm can live for up to a week in perfect conditions. Which means you have a 3 day difference between men AND ultrasounds in early pregnancy can be off by a week as well. It's too close to tell, unfortunately only a paternity test will let you know.

They can date your pregnancy more after the first utlrasound.  that will atleast help you out with the conception date more. (just remember they start the dating of your pregnancy 2 weeks before conception.)  

But you will have to really get the DNA testing to be 100% sure.
